Unilever Nigeria s has relaunched its rebranded Pears baby range of products into the Nigerian market, so as to bring more value to mothers and babies in the country. The manufacturer of pears baby merchandise explained that the rebranded products were aimed at sharing the unique benefits of Pears baby range care products of pure, mild and gentle on baby’s skin.

Speaking at the event held at Amuwo-Odofin Maternal and Child Centre, Festac, Lagos, Category Manager Skin Care; Unilever Nigeria, Adetoun Adegbite, explained that rebranding the products is to celebrate Pears’ heritage as a caring and trusted baby care brand, which brought quality products into Nigerian households since 1971. According to her, Pears baby range made from carefully selected ingredients suitable for baby’s tender skin has gone through series of evolutions since 1971 when it was first introduced into the Nigerian market.

“For more than 40 years, Pears has served Nigerian babies and mothers with baby care products ranging from Pears Baby Lotion, Pears Baby Oil, Pears Baby Powder to Pears Baby Jelly and Pears Moisturizing Cream made from carefully selected pure ingredients”, she added. She further noted that Unilever made pears with the finest and purest form of ingredient that prevent babies from having rashes which contains olive oil, and thus moisturizes the skin.

“Olive oil is refined oil for ages now between 1953. So, Pears is a product that shouldn’t be compared to other product. It’s a product that should be classified on its own”, explained. Explaining some of the reasons for the rebranding, Adetoun said that mothers and users of pears often complain about the bottle, that it often licked out the content, but solved with the new firm cap which has been enhanced through the new package.

“Also, the container has been changed to another form which comes in different shapes and easy to handle”, she said.
